Description

Unsaturated, long-chain hydrocarbons are found on the cuticles of insects and can act as pheromones. In mature Drosophila melanogaster, certain cuticular hydrocarbons are sexually dimorphic: males synthesize 23- and 25-C monoenes and females produce 27- and 29-C dienes. Each of these lipids plays specific roles in regulating male sexual behavior, with dienes stimulating courtship.1 7(Z),11(Z)-Pentacosadiene is a 25-C hydrocarbon that is found in low abundance on cuticles of mature Drosophila females.2 Depletion of a female-specific elongase (eloF), which leads to an increase in 7(Z),11(Z)-pentacosadiene along with a parallel decrease in 7,11-nonacosadiene, significantly reduces copulation in Drosophila.3 This raises the possibility that 7(Z),11(Z)-pentacosadiene may act as an anti-aphrodisiac.

Formal Name 7Z,​11Z-​pentacosadiene
CAS Number 127599-39-7
Molecular Formula C25H48
Formula Weight 348.7
Formulation A solution in hexane
Purity ≥98%
Stability 1 year
Storage -20°C
Shipping Room temperature in continental US; may vary elsewhere
